Output e53d789d64a56b04f049e24b7fad69c657fd2c45914dead35a0a17dfccd04847:10

value
20807068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e91ba43627675c042845a58eac05371198bbc4 OP_EQUAL
address
3M6nRqYehrzKGahEPJnQPD1SpQ7bZdHXTv
transaction
e53d789d64a56b04f049e24b7fad69c657fd2c45914dead35a0a17dfccd04847
spent
true